A private area should solve a practical relationship problem rather than put the public website behind a login.

We design and build industrial customer and partner portals for account-specific documents, controlled product information, distributor resources, enquiries and repeatable service tasks. Each portal starts from the users, the data and the business rules that make it worth operating.

The test is whether the portal removes work that someone is doing manually today. If a customer service team spends its mornings emailing certificates, resending order confirmations and looking up which document version a customer received, that is the brief. Industrial portal development succeeds when those requests stop arriving, and it stalls when the portal becomes a second place to publish content that already exists.

Define the value before the feature list

Industrial portal development starts from a recurring task rather than a feature list. A distributor may need current assets, price files and training. A customer may need account documents, saved products, order history or a service request. We map the task, the access model and the source of the information before deciding what belongs in the portal.

That order matters commercially. A portal built around three tasks people already perform every week gets adopted; one built around twelve possible features usually gets a launch announcement and little traffic afterwards. Scope can grow later, and it is easier to add a section to a portal people use than to revive one they abandoned.

Security and data ownership are part of the design

Private areas usually connect to CRM, ERP, PIM or document systems. We establish roles, permissions, audit requirements and the source of truth for each field, so the experience is useful without creating an unmanageable parallel data set.

Access control is enforced at the data layer rather than by hiding a link, so a document stays restricted even when its URL is forwarded. Where the operation needs a record of who saw which version and when, that history is designed in from the start, because reconstructing it afterwards is rarely possible.

Clear on who holds what

We build the verification and permission model around the account, distributor and contact records your business already holds in its CRM or ERP, so responsibility for that data stays where it belongs.

The same applies to the personal data a portal collects. You remain the controller; we build to the requirements your data protection function sets, keep the data we process to what the portal needs, and document retention, access and deletion so those questions have a written answer.

Four stages. In industrial portal development, the user roles, permission model and data flows come before any interface.

ROLES AND PERMISSIONS
01
01

The permission model is designed first

Every later decision depends on who the roles are and what each one may see. Designing screens before the model is what produces portals where a permission exception has to be coded case by case.

What we define

We define the full list of roles and exactly what each one can see and do, then layer market restrictions on top so a role like distributor can differ in access from one country to another without becoming a separate role entirely. We also define how access is granted, periodically reviewed and revoked, because a permission model without a lifecycle is the reason exceptions end up coded one by one.

Result

A new role, or a new market variation of an existing one, is set up through configuration inside the model we built, not through a development request that has to be scoped and scheduled.

VERIFICATION
02
02

How a user proves they are entitled to access

Partner verification is the part most often underestimated. We agree the method with your commercial and legal teams before anything is built around it.

What we resolve

We agree the verification method with your commercial and legal teams, company registration lookup, a check against distributor or customer records in the CRM, document upload, manual approval, before building anything around it. We resolve whether approval is manual or automatic, what is recorded as evidence of the check, how long access remains valid, and what happens automatically when it lapses, so the flow does not depend on someone remembering to revoke it.

Result

The flow exists in writing, agreed with the people accountable for it, before a single screen is built, so there is no gap between what was approved and what gets shipped.

BUILD AND INTEGRATION
03
03

The portal connected to the systems behind it

A portal is only as useful as the data in it, so this stage is usually as much integration as interface work.

What we build

We build the portal interface itself, document libraries where access is governed per role rather than by a single shared folder, and the connections to ERP, CRM or document management systems the portal needs in order to stay current. The administration area is built alongside it, not bolted on afterwards, so managing the portal is part of the same system from day one.

Result

Because the portal is connected to the systems holding the real data, what a distributor or a customer sees reflects the current state rather than a spreadsheet export someone forgot to update.

ROLLOUT AND ADMINISTRATION
04
04

Handing over something your team can run

Portals need ongoing administration: approving users, adding documents, reviewing access. We hand over the tools and the documentation for that rather than leaving it dependent on us.

What we hand over

We hand over an administration interface built for the people who will use it, a user approval workflow that does not require a developer to process a request, and documented permission rules so a decision about access can be checked rather than remembered. Training is delivered to whoever ends up running the portal day to day, rather than only to whoever managed the project.

Result

Approving a new user or adjusting a role is something your team does directly, inside the tools we handed over, rather than something that waits on a support ticket to us.

Industrial portal development FAQ

What comes up when a company scopes a distributor, partner or customer portal.

What can an industrial customer portal include?

Depending on the relationship, it may hold technical documents, controlled product information, account content, distributor assets, price files, training, service requests, saved lists or quotation workflows. We include the features that answer a repeatable need, since a portal earns its place by removing work someone currently does by email rather than by offering the longest feature list.

Can a portal integrate with existing business systems?

Yes. We review the existing systems, the authentication in use, data sensitivity and update requirements before designing the integration model and the delivery phases. Reading account, product and document data from the systems that own it is usually what makes a portal worth logging into, so that assessment happens before the interface work begins.

Can it connect to our ERP?

Normally yes. Prices, stock and documentation drawn from the ERP are what make a distributor portal useful. The constraint is rarely on our side: it is whether the ERP exposes an interface and who owns it internally. Where live queries are not possible, a scheduled synchronisation with a visible timestamp showing when the data was last updated is usually workable.

Who is responsible for the personal data in the portal?

You are, as data controller. We build to the requirements your data protection officer sets and act as a processor within them, but we do not take on controller responsibilities for the data your portal holds. In practice that means agreeing retention periods, access rules and deletion routes during design rather than after launch.

How do users get access, and how is it removed?

Access is granted through a defined approval route, usually a request checked against your customer or distributor records, with an owner named for the decision. Just as important is the exit: what happens when an agreement ends, a contact leaves a distributor or an account becomes dormant. We build periodic review and automatic expiry into the model rather than relying on someone remembering.

Can each customer see their own documents and prices?

Yes, where the source system can identify the account. Certificates, order documentation, contract terms and customer-specific pricing are handled by tying the portal user to an account record and filtering everything they see through it. The work is in the data model and the permission rules; the interface is comparatively straightforward once those are settled.

Should the portal sit on the same platform as our website?

Often it should, particularly when the portal serves controlled versions of public content such as documentation and product data. One platform keeps a single content model and one place to publish. A separate application is justified when the portal is mainly transactional, carries data of a different sensitivity, or has to follow a release cycle of its own.

What does it take to run a portal after launch?

Someone has to approve users, review access periodically, add documents and answer questions about what a partner can see. We hand over an administration interface built for that work, along with documented permission rules, so those tasks do not require a developer. The effort is modest when it is planned for, and disruptive when it is discovered after go-live.
